lower intake removed and Holey crap!

I am in the process of swapping engines out and during this i removed the lower intake on my original with 52K on it. Daymn--its a wonder the ports were opening at all. talk about dirty--carbon and such was everywhere. It will take me a fw hrs to get it clean the way i want it. Anyone else done this?

I pulled mine at 60K miles...and it was barely dirty at all....it all wiped off.....

No hard carbon at all.

I pulled a friends 4port UIM and unblocked his SSV..and it was crapped up good....

I tracked the hell out of mine...with pre-mix (and Lucas UCL occasionally) and did a "seafoam" type treatment at about 50K miles.....

Maybe thats why it was so clean??

I don't see how since the large majority of the intake manifold only sees incoming air. Only the very last portion may see hatever comes out the injectors and most of that goes into the chamber without touching the intake.



I would thinks it's more a seal/compression issue with crap blowing back into the intake, which is why he has it out ...

Problem with that is my engine had very poor compression..and vac.

That's why I pulled it in the first place....I really don't know. I also had a recurring problem with oil i the intake that I put down to blow-by as well

So why do some engines get crapped up and others not??

I really think its driving habits....
